desk
noun
Definitions of desk noun
furniture
- A1Countable
A piece of furniture, often with drawers, that provides a flat surface for writing or working.
The employee cleared their office desk before leaving for the day.
Students were diligently studying at their desks in the library.
She placed her laptop on the desk.
counter
- Countable
A counter or area, typically in a public place such as a hotel or airport, where people can go for information or service.
They approached the reception desk to inquire about their reservation.
You can get your boarding pass at the check-in desk.
I need to go to the service desk to ask a few questions.
department
- Countable
A department or group within a news organization that focuses on a particular area of news coverage.
The political desk is currently investigating the new scandal.
The financial desk is working on a report about the stock market.
A reporter from the health desk will be covering the medical conference.
